你是否曾经历过工作至关键时刻,电脑突然蓝屏、死机,所有未保存的工作付之东流?这种令人抓狂的时刻,往往是由操作系统崩溃或宕机引起的。本文将带你一探究竟,深入了解导致操作系统崩溃的十大常见原因,并提供实用的防范与应对策略。
1. 硬件故障
Windows: 硬件故障可能导致系统无法启动或蓝屏。处理方法包括使用内存诊断工具检查RAM,使用事件查看器定位硬件错误,或替换故障硬件。
Linux:
类似于Windows,Linux系统也会因为硬件问题而崩溃。处理方法包括使用
dmesg
命令查看内核日志,以及使用硬件诊断工具如
smartmontools
检查硬盘状态。
2. 软件冲突
Windows: 软件冲突可能由不兼容的驱动程序或应用程序引起。解决方法是进入安全模式,禁用或卸载冲突软件,或更新驱动程序。
Linux:
在Linux中,软件冲突可能由包管理器的依赖问题引起。可以通过
apt
或
yum
等包管理器解决依赖问题,或手动删除冲突软件。
3. 系统资源耗尽
Windows: 资源耗尽可能导致系统响应缓慢或崩溃。可以通过任务管理器监控资源使用情况,并结束占用资源过多的进程。
Linux:
在Linux中,可以使用
top
或
htop
命令监控资源使用情况,并使用
kill
命令终止资源密集型进程。
4. 操作错误
Windows: 误操作可能导致系统文件损坏。可以通过系统文件检查器(SFC)扫描和修复系统文件。
Linux:
在Linux中,误操作可能损坏文件系统。可以使用
fsck
命令检查和修复文件系统。
5. 网络问题
Windows: 网络问题可能导致依赖网络服务的应用崩溃。可以通过网络诊断工具检查网络连接,并重置网络设置。
Linux:
Linux系统可能因网络配置错误而崩溃。可以通过编辑网络配置文件或使用
ifdown
和
ifup
命令重新配置网络接口。
6. 安全漏洞
Windows: 安全漏洞可能导致系统被攻击。应定期运行Windows更新,并使用安全软件扫描系统。
Linux:
Linux系统也需定期更新以修补安全漏洞。可以使用包管理器更新系统,并使用
iptables
或
firewalld
管理防火墙规则。
7. 电源问题
Windows: 电源问题可能导致系统非正常关闭。应使用不间断电源(UPS)保护系统免受电源波动影响。
Linux: Linux系统同样需要UPS来防止因电源问题导致的宕机。
8. 过热
Windows: 过热可能导致系统自动关机。应检查散热系统,并清理风扇和散热器。
Linux:
Linux系统也会因过热而宕机。可以使用
sensors
命令监控系统温度,并改善散热条件。
9. 存储问题
Windows: 存储问题可能导致系统无法访问文件。可以使用磁盘检查工具(CHKDSK)检查硬盘错误。
Linux:
Linux系统可能因文件系统损坏而崩溃。可以使用
fsck
命令检查和修复文件系统。
10. 系统更新失败
Windows: 系统更新失败可能导致系统不稳定。可以通过Windows恢复环境修复更新错误。
Linux: Linux系统更新失败可能需要重新配置软件源或手动下载并安装更新包。
操作系统崩溃或宕机无疑是令人头疼的问题,但通过了解其背后的常见原因,并采取相应的预防和应对措施,我们可以显著降低这些事件的发生频率,保护我们的工作免受损失。记住,准备和预防是关键。让我们保持警惕,采取行动,确保我们的数字生活更加顺畅和安全。
近期热文: